Output 299a21772bce6885eeb21894e08f97c86357f4c0beb0e77f00537b927ea08876:3

value
8406646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bee95f7c4585bad9306fd8b38fbab462da0b90f OP_EQUAL
address
3ESufSXouyVVy2Cd9XreEBnTzim1QkvwbW
transaction
299a21772bce6885eeb21894e08f97c86357f4c0beb0e77f00537b927ea08876
spent
true